Transaction 577e623cfe50bf9a02ed61949399e6b11ab011bb0833fbbfbdc78b53310752a9

5 Input
2 Outputs
  • 577e623cfe50bf9a02ed61949399e6b11ab011bb0833fbbfbdc78b53310752a9:0
  • value  3802334
    address  12vgeMN8vPT1wsnXoM4hm1YNMzhebkv7V7
  • 577e623cfe50bf9a02ed61949399e6b11ab011bb0833fbbfbdc78b53310752a9:1
  • value  65600000
    address  1L2jLFeZ3ZxWzgUjJ4SGsz9B7cQDsp5BSG